Turkey - quick facts
Flight time 4 to 6.5 hours
Time difference UK +3 hours
Language(s) Turkish, Kurdish
Currency Turkish Lira
Electricity C + F plug (230V)
Driving side Right

What is the flight time to Turkey from the UK?

The flight time to Turkey from the UK is typically 4 to 6.5 hours.

What is the time difference between Turkey and the UK?

The time difference between Turkey and the UK is UK time+3 hours.

What is the main language spoken in Turkey?

The main languages spoken in Turkey are Turkish and Kurdish.

What is the currency in Turkey?

The currency in Turkey is the Turkish Lira (TRY).

Which plugs are used in Turkey?

Turkey uses electrical plug type C + F (230 Volts).

Which side of the road do they drive on in Turkey?

They drive on the right side of the road in Turkey.
